Changeset 4108
- Timestamp:
- 07/14/06 22:01:00 (2 years ago)
- Files:
-
- trunk/src/ChangeLog.Meadow (modified) (1 diff)
- trunk/src/lisp.h (modified) (2 diffs)
Legend:
- Unmodified
- Added
- Removed
- Modified
- Copied
- Moved
trunk/src/ChangeLog.Meadow
r4107 r4108 1 2006-07-14 Masayuki FUJII <boochang@m4.kcn.ne.jp> 2 3 * lisp.h (VALBITS): Revert the change on rev 4107 4 1 5 2006-07-14 Hideyuki SHIRAI <shirai@meadowy.org> 2 6 trunk/src/lisp.h
r4107 r4108 181 181 /* These values are overridden by the m- file on some machines. */ 182 182 #ifndef VALBITS 183 #if defined (MEADOW) || defined (_MSC_VER)184 183 #define VALBITS (BITS_PER_EMACS_INT - GCTYPEBITS) 185 #else 186 #define VALBITS (BITS_PER_EMACS_INT - (GCTYPEBITS + 1)) 187 #endif 188 #endif /* no VALBITS */ 184 #endif 189 185 190 186 #ifndef NO_UNION_TYPE … … 268 264 269 265 #ifndef ARRAY_MARK_FLAG 270 #if defined (MEADOW) || defined (_MSC_VER)271 266 #define ARRAY_MARK_FLAG ((EMACS_INT) ((EMACS_UINT) 1 << (VALBITS + GCTYPEBITS - 1))) 272 #else273 #define ARRAY_MARK_FLAG ((EMACS_INT) ((EMACS_UINT) 1 << (VALBITS + GCTYPEBITS - 2)))274 #endif275 267 #endif /* no ARRAY_MARK_FLAG */ 276 268
